The cheapest way to get from Rang-du-Fliers to Amsterdam is to train and bus via Coquelles which costs €50 - €100 and takes 7h 13m.
The fastest way to get from Rang-du-Fliers to Amsterdam is to train via Brussels which takes 4h 48m and costs €100 - €230.
No, there is no direct train from Rang-du-Fliers to Amsterdam. However, there are services departing from Rang Du Fliers Verton and arriving at Amsterdam Centraal via Lille Europe and Brussel-Zuid / Bruxelles-Midi.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 48m.
The distance between Rang-du-Fliers and Amsterdam is 483 km. The road distance is 399.9 km.
The best way to get from Rang-du-Fliers to Amsterdam without a car is to train via Brussels which takes 4h 48m and costs €100 - €230.
It takes approximately 4h 48m to get from Rang-du-Fliers to Amsterdam, including transfers.
